Exeter runs an online MMI through Zoom breakout rooms with short stations of around five minutes, focused on ethics, personal qualities and motivation, and with fewer follow up questions than most schools, so your first answer has to be complete. Exeter does not publish a confirmed 2027 station count, so treat published figures as the latest available rather than fixed. Shortlisting uses the Exeter Score, roughly three quarters academic and one quarter UCAT decile, and the SJT is not used. Achieved grades score more generously than predicted grades, which catches out year 13 applicants. Interviews run December to March. Shortlisting uses an "Exeter Score" combining Academics and UCAT decile in a 3:1 weighting; higher UCAT deciles are strongly favoured. No fixed UCAT threshold - it is set after all scores are in each November.
The SJT is not checked at all. Exeter publishes Exeter-Score deciles rather than raw UCAT thresholds - around the 7th decile for non-contextual A*A*A* applicants and the 5th decile for contextual A*A*A applicants (94+ points).
Typical academic offer: A*AA incl. Biology and Chemistry (2027 entry data).
